STATUTORY INSTRUMENTS


2003 No. 83 (C.4 )

SOCIAL SECURITY

The State Pension Credit Act 2002 (Commencement No. 3) Order 2003

  Made 21st January 2003 

The Secretary of State for Work and Pensions, in exercise of the powers conferred by section 22(3) of the State Pension Credit Act 2002[1], and of all other powers enabling him in that behalf, hereby makes the following Order:

Citation
     1. This Order may be cited as the State Pension Credit Act 2002 (Commencement No. 3) Order 2003.

Appointed day
    
2. The day appointed for the coming into force of section 14 of the State Pension Credit Act 2002 in so far as it relates to paragraph 3 of Schedule 2 to that Act is 27th January 2003 for the purpose only of exercising any power to make regulations.

EXPLANATORY NOTE

(This note is not part of the Order)


This Order appoints 27th January 2003 as the day for the coming into force of section 14 of the State Pension Credit Act 2002 insofar as it relates to paragraph 3 of Schedule 2 to that Act (consequential amendments affecting housing benefit and council tax benefit) for the purpose of making regulations.

This Order does not impose any costs on business.



NOTE AS TO EARLIER COMMENCEMENT ORDERS

(This note is not part of the Order)


The following provisions of the State Pension Credit Act 2002 have been brought into force by the State Pension Credit Act 2002 (Commencement No. 1) Order 2002 (S.I. 2002/1691 (C.51)) and by the State Pension Credit Act 2002 (Commencement No. 2) Order 2002 (S.I. 2002/2248 (C.72)). Only section 18 has been brought fully into force; the other provisions have been brought into force partially for the purpose only of exercising any power to make regulations or orders.

Provision Date of Commencement S.I. No.
Sections 1 to 7, 9, 11 to 13, 14 (except so far as it relates to paragraph 3 of Schedule 2) and 15 to 17 2nd July 2002 2002/1691
Section 18 3rd September 2002 2002/2248
